For example, if you’re utilizing a 50mm lens you must use shutter speeds of 1/50 sec or quicker to have the ability to seize handheld images and keep them sharp. Longer lenses are heavier and more difficult to keep steady — making the shutter speed sooner helps avoid camera shake. You must attempt to straighten photographs by wanting by your camera stabilization iphone’s viewfinder before capturing a picture, however it’s not at all times straightforward to get this perfect on the primary try. The viewfinder or the preview on your LCD is kind of small compared to full-display screen editing so chances are you'll realize it needs adjusting when you see it on a bigger display. Merely rotate your photographs in post manufacturing software program and crop out the empty areas. Digicam shake can render a photograph unusable. Rising your ISO and opening up your aperture allows for faster shutter speeds, lowering the possibility of blurry photos.
